Robotino is a mobile robot system from Festo Didactic. Robotino provides all the sensors, actuators and software interfaces you would expect from a modern state of the art mobile robot system. An easy to use C++-API lets you access all sensors and actors of Robotino in a network transparent manner.
There is also support for SmartSoft and the Robot Operating System (ROS). |
